Abstract

The present invention discloses and claims a series of substituted N-phenyl-pyrrolidinylmethylpyrrolidine amides of formula (I).Wherein R, R1, R2, R3 and R4 are as described herein. More specifically, the compounds of this invention are modulators of H3 receptors and are, therefore, useful as pharmaceutical agents, especially in the treatment and/or prevention of a variety of diseases modulated by H3 receptors including diseases associated with the central nervous system. Additionally, this invention also discloses methods of preparation of substituted pyrrolidinylmethylpyrrolidine amides and intermediates therefor.
